Asthma

Asthma is a chronic respiratory illness. It involves inflammation of the bronchial tubes carrying oxygen in and carbon dioxide out of the lungs. This inflammation makes the person highly sensitive to triggers such as smoke, dust and pollens.

Bronchitis

Bronchitis is the inflammation of the bronchi, the airways that branch out from the trachea (wind pipe) into the lungs. The inflammation can be caused by viruses, bacteria and other particles which irritate the bronchi.

COPD

Ch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D) is a group of lung conditions that make airflow in and out of the lungs difficult due to narrowing of the airways (bronchi). In COPD, the bronchi and alveolar lose their shape and elasticity.

Tuberculosis - MDR & XDR TB

Tuberculosis (TB) is an airborne bacterial infection caused by Mycobacterium tuberculosis. Although the disease mostly affects lungs, it can also affect other body parts such as spine, gastro-intestinal tract, eyes, genitals etc.

Snoring

Snoring is the loud sound emitted by a person unintentionally while breathing during sleep. This sound can be soft in some cases, but in majority of the cases, it is unpleasant and noisy. It is caused by obstructed air movement.

Lung Fibrosis

Lung fibrosis, also known as pulmonary fibrosis, is a progressive lung disease which causes scaring of the lung tissues. The scaring occurs due to excessive formation of connective tissues which is known as fibrosis.
